Zim Laboratories Limited — EU GMP NCR (EudraGMDP) Findings

EMA (Europe)Inspected 2025-07-04Published 2025-07-11 1 findingsData integrity

Nature of non-compliance: The inspection was carried out as EMA centralised GMP inspection by the Local Government of Düsseldorf as lead authority and INFRAMED I.P: as supporting authority between 28th June and 4th July 2025. The company applied for a GMP certificate with an scope of: Tablets, capsules, powder for oral suspension, oro-dispersible firlms ,sublingual films, primary packaging, secondary packaging quality control, storage and distribution. During the inspection two critical and seven major findings were observed so that the inspection team decided that a statement of non-compliance with the principles and guidelines of GMP laid down in Commission Delegated Regulation (EU) No. 1252/2014 and Commission Directive 2003/94/EC of 8th October 2003 is to be issued about the site. The GMP inspection report will contain more details about the origin of the non-compliance and will be available at EMA shortly. The critical findings are related to critical deficiencies in data integrity throughout relevant documents such as log books, CoAs and maintenance reports as well as fraud on one logbook of the HVAC in building No. 1. The major findings are related to inacceptable conditions during the production of pellets within the manufacturing room (sticky and dirty ground floor), no quality assurance control performed on specifications, sampling booth in building No. 6 with unlocked and uncontrolled backdoor and unlockable doors, unvalidated use of excel for QC calculations, non-functional differential pressure throughout several corridors, non-investigated temperature deviations in stability study room in building No. 1, no environmental monitoring in all GMP areas and unclean cleaning-equipment in LAFs. Action taken/proposed by the NCA: Others Market actions should be determinated by each Member State based on QRM principles in order to avoid shortages of medical products in the market. Additionally, no marketing authorisation applications, line extensions or variations to existing marketing authorisation applications should be authorised for the time being. No GMP certificate should be issued unless a further inspection finds this site to be fully compliance. Finally, member states are recommended to on contact the corresponding MAHs for NAPs/MRPs/DCPs for product specific impact assessments.
